The only small issue I have is with -vo SVGA output.
I use CVidix, I also could use VESA but I have problems with SVGA. If I am in MPlayer directory (aka .\MPLAYER -vo VESA D:\FILMS\killbill.avi) - it works.
But if I am in another directory (aka C:\MPLAYER\MPLAYER -vo VESA .\killbill.avi) it does not work but complains about "libvga.cfg not found". I tried to set variables MPLAYER_HOME, HOME and SVGALIB_CONFIG_HOME but nothing helped.
Other config file (config.) loads without problems and font TTF file too.
